Weezer have announced a world tour for 2026/2027, including dates in the UK, Europe, North America and Japan. Find all the details below. The LA band will hit the road this autumn in support of their 20th studio record, ‘The Gold Album’, which is released on August 21 via Reprise/Warner. Rivers Cuomo and co. are set to kick off the extensive trek – dubbed ‘The Gathering’ world tour – with a previously confirmed North American leg throughout September and October 2026. Gigs are scheduled in San Francisco, Portland, Chicago, Toronto, New York, Nashville, Austin, San Diego, Las Vegas, Los Angeles and other cities. The Shins and Silversun Pickups will support at select dates in the US and Canada. From there, they’ll head to Japan in February 2027 for two concerts in Tokyo, as well as performances in Kyoto, Osaka and Nagoya. The UK and Ireland leg is due to kick off with a show at Dublin’s 3Arena on May 12. Further dates will follow at Newcastle’s Utilita Arena, Manchester’s Co-op Live, Leeds’ First Direct Bank Arena, Glasgow’s OVO Hydro, and Birmingham’s Utilita Arena.
